LaGrange County is 55% smaller than Steuben County. LaGrange County earns more, with a median household income $18,600 higher. LaGrange County has grown faster since 2000 (9% vs -5%).
LAGRANGE COUNTYSTEUBEN COUNTYDIFFERENCE
Total population41,30591,855−55% vs Steuben County
Population density10966+43
Population growth8.9%-5.5%+14.4 pts
Median age32.743.0−10.3
Male51.0%50.1%+0.8 pts
Female49.0%49.9%−0.8 pts
Foreign-born2.3%3.1%−0.8 pts
White, non-Hispanic93.4%91.4%+2.0 pts
Black0.3%1.6%−1.3 pts
Hispanic / Latino4.5%2.0%+2.5 pts
Asian0.1%1.6%−1.6 pts
Other1.7%3.3%−1.6 pts
Median household income$84,487$65,887+$18,600
Per capita income$34,018$37,718−$3,700
Poverty rate5.9%13.8%−7.8 pts
Income inequality (Gini)0.4140.452−0.0
Bachelor's degree or higher11.5%26.3%−14.8 pts
Graduate degree3.8%12.6%−8.7 pts
Unemployment rate4.2%6.0%−1.7 pts
Labor force participation64.8%58.5%+6.4 pts
Median home value$255,900$137,900+$118,000
Median gross rent$839$894−$55
Owner-occupied83.0%73.3%+9.7 pts
Housing vacancy rate14.9%17.7%−2.8 pts
Rent-burdened households26.6%40.3%−13.7 pts
Average commute21.822.2−0.4
Worked from home8.8%8.7%+0.1 pts
Public transit to work0.8%0.4%+0.4 pts
Uninsured44.4%4.8%+39.6 pts
